The ingredients needed to make Bulgur Mujaddara:
  1. Take 2 cups coarse bulgur
  2. Get 1 cup brown lentils
  3. Make ready 1 yellow onion finely diced
  4. Prepare 2 large yellow onions sliced
  5. Prepare 4 tablespoons olive oil
  6. Take Cumin
  7. Take Salt
  8. Take Black pepper
  9. Get Curry powder
  10. Get Mixed seven spices
  11. Prepare Nutmeg
  12. Prepare Water

Instructions to make Bulgur Mujaddara:
  1. Soak bulgur in tepid water for 20-30 minutes.
  2. Heat the olive oil then fry the finely chopped onion till soft.
  3. Drain water from bulgur, the add the bulgur to the frying pan over the onion. Mix over heat for 10 minutes.
  4. Add all spices to your taste.
  5. Wash the lentils. Boil till half cooked in water.
  6. Drain the lentils, add them with the bulgur in a pot. Cover the bulgur with water, boil, the cover the pot on low heat for 20 minutes, the keep covered.
  7. Fry the sliced onions in 2 tablespoons of olive oil till brownish and crispy.
  8. Add this oil over your cooked bulgur.
  9. Dress your plate with your crispy onions. Enjoy!
